What is Olmstead Properties?
Olmstead Properties operates as a full-service real estate entity with a specialized focus on the management, leasing, and development of high-value office properties. With a portfolio spanning approximately four million square feet across more than thirty income-producing assets, the firm distinguishes itself through a hands-on, proactive management philosophy. Their long-standing reputation is built upon a commitment to tenant-centric service, evidenced by successful leasing partnerships with prominent modern enterprises such as BuzzFeed and Paperless Post. As a privately held institution, Olmstead Properties maintains a unique market position that balances historical expertise with the agility required to navigate contemporary commercial real estate challenges.
